Turkmenistan is classified as Abolitionist in the Hands Off Cain database, updated to 2026. In 2026 the association recorded 0 executions in the country, against 0 the year before. The archive holds 38 news items on Turkmenistan, from 1999 to today.

On December 29, 1999, the People's Council decided to abolish the death sentence in the country.
